What's a Gold IRA?
A Gold IRA is a sort of self-directed IRA that permits investors to include bodily gold, silver, platinum, and palladium as part of their retirement portfolio. Unlike conventional IRAs, which sometimes hold paper property akin to stocks and bonds, a Gold IRA provides a strategy to diversify investments by incorporating tangible belongings. The first appeal of a Gold IRA lies in its potential to hedge towards inflation and economic instability, as valuable metals typically retain their value during market downturns.

Kinds of Valuable Metals Allowed
Not all types of gold and valuable metals are eligible for inclusion in a Gold IRA. The IRS has established particular pointers relating to the forms of metals that can be held in these accounts. The following metals are usually allowed:
Gold: Must be 99.5% pure or higher (e.g., American Gold Eagle coins, Canadian Gold Maple Leaf coins).
Silver: Must be 99.9% pure or increased (e.g., American Silver Eagle coins).
Platinum: Must be 99.95% pure or larger (e.g., American Platinum Eagle coins).
Palladium: Should be 99.95% pure or increased (e.g., American Palladium Eagle coins).
It is essential to work with a good custodian who can help be sure that the metals bought meet IRS requirements.
Establishing a Gold IRA
Establishing a Gold IRA includes a number of steps:
Select a Custodian: A Gold IRA requires a custodian to manage the account. It is essential to select a custodian that specializes in treasured metals and has an excellent repute. Analysis and evaluate charges, services, and customer reviews earlier than making a choice.
Open an Account: As soon as a custodian is selected, the investor must full the mandatory paperwork to open the Gold IRA account. This process sometimes contains providing private info, funding the account, and selecting the forms of metals to put money into.
Fund the Account: Investors can fund their Gold IRA through numerous methods, including rolling over funds from an present retirement account (comparable to a 401(k) or conventional IRA) or making direct contributions.
Purchase Precious Metals: After funding the account, the custodian will facilitate the acquisition of eligible valuable metals. The metals should be saved in an approved depository, as IRS regulations require that they be held in a secure location.
Storage and Insurance: Precious metals held in a Gold IRA must be stored in an IRS-approved depository. Buyers should make sure that the chosen depository provides adequate insurance protection for the saved metals.
Monitor the Funding: Usually overview the efficiency of the Gold IRA and keep knowledgeable about market trends and adjustments in IRS rules that will affect the account.
Fees Associated with Gold IRAs
Investing in a gold ira companies us IRA may involve a number of types of charges, together with:
Setup Fees: Many custodians cost a one-time setup fee to establish the account.
Annual Upkeep Charges: Custodians sometimes charge an annual payment for account administration and administrative services.
Storage Fees: Fees could apply for the secure storage of treasured metals in a depository.
Transaction Fees: Traders might incur fees when buying or selling treasured metals throughout the account.
It is important for traders to understand the price structure of their chosen custodian and to factor these prices into their general funding strategy.
